Stayed at this hotel in July. Now maybe I've been spoilt by USA and such places but the air conditioning, whilst fitted, was not operating. Very hot at that time of year but regardless, the hotel do not supply it until August (rather than by general temperature?). We enquired about it and were told we could have it at a cost of 4 Euros per day (later found that Germans get it for free on demand). Anyway, we took up the offer and at the end of the holiday, didn't get charged either so that WAS a bonus!
HOWEVER, having booked it we were gobsmacked to find that it will only operate between 3pm and Midnight daily! Why?
Also, it only operates if your balcony door is closed. Hence we left it closed each day and the air-con set to come on. BUT the Maid, without fail, would daily leave the balcony door ajar so it would not operate.
Same in the restaurant - huge air-con units sited all over the place but switched off, whilst guests and staff alike, melted over their task of working or eating!
Don't understand that philosophy?
